Title: Benjamin House, Southwark, Surrey
Post by: Greg0220 on Wednesday 03 April 19 07:01 BST (UK)
A possible ancestor, William Deely, was made a freeman of the City of London around 1750, and his residence is listed as Benjamin House, Southwark. Anyone know how I can find out where this was?
Title: Re: Benjamin House, Southwark, Surrey
Post by: ShaunJ on Wednesday 03 April 19 07:57 BST (UK)
Are you sure it's an address?  William Deely of St Saviours, Southwark, was apprenticed to Benjamin Horne in 1708 according to his Freedom of the City of London admission papers.
